Stuffed Peppers

Makes 4 servings

Ingredients

vegetable cooking spray
1 medium onion, chopped
3 cups cooked brown instant rice
1 can (15 ounces) diced tomatoes
1 can (15 ounces) black beans, rinsed and drained
4 large green peppers
1 cup grated low-moisture part-skim mozzarella cheese
½ cup water

Directions

  1. Preheat oven to 350°. 
  2. Spray a 9x13 pan or pan of similar size with vegetable cooking spray.
  3. In a large bowl, mix rice, onion, tomatoes and beans.  Set aside.
  4. Wash peppers well.  Cut tops off peppers remove seeds from inside. 
  5. Pour ½ cup water in the pan. 
  6. Fill peppers with rice mixture and place in pan. 
  7. Sprinkle shredded cheese on the pepper tops.
  8. Bake for 30-40 minutes or until peppers are tender.

Tip

Brown rice is high in fiber and a healthy choice.  If you do not have brown rice you can use white rice instead.
